[COFF, ARM64] Enable SEH for ARM64 Windows

diff --git a/include/clang/Basic/TargetInfo.h b/include/clang/Basic/TargetInfo.h
index ec5c59b239..958b9106bc 100644
--- a/include/clang/Basic/TargetInfo.h
+++ b/include/clang/Basic/TargetInfo.h
@@ -1139,7 +1139,8 @@ public:
bool isSEHTrySupported() const {
return getTriple().isOSWindows() &&
(getTriple().getArch() == llvm::Triple::x86 ||
- getTriple().getArch() == llvm::Triple::x86_64);
+ getTriple().getArch() == llvm::Triple::x86_64 ||
+ getTriple().getArch() == llvm::Triple::aarch64);
}
